Woman critical after falling from The Hangover ride at Cairns showgrounds

A 25-year-old woman who fell from a carnival ride in Far North Queensland late on Saturday is in a critical but stable condition in hospital.
Key points:
- The woman was critically injured after she fell from the ride at about 5:30pm on Saturday
- The carnival was being run at the Cairns showgrounds by an independent group called Showfest
- Queensland police and Workplace Health and Safety are investigating
The incident happened at about 5:30pm at the Cairns showgrounds at Parramatta Park.
The woman fell from a ride called The Hangover — a two-armed ride that swings people through the air — sustaining critical injuries.
